Understanding Trauma: What is it and How Does it Affect Us?

Trauma is more than just a word – it's an experience that can shape our lives in profound ways. It can occur as a result of various events, such as abuse, accidents, combat, or natural disasters. But what exactly is trauma?

At its core, trauma refers to the psychological and emotional response to an overwhelming event that exceeds our ability to cope. It disrupts our sense of safety and security, leaving lasting imprints on our minds and bodies. The impact of trauma can manifest in different ways: flashbacks or nightmares that transport us back to the traumatic event, intense anxiety or fear triggered by certain stimuli, difficulty trusting others or forming healthy relationships.

The effects of trauma go beyond the individual experiencing it; they ripple through families and communities too. Trauma can lead to feelings of isolation and disconnection from others, making it challenging for individuals to seek help or find support.

Furthermore, trauma affects each person uniquely – there is no one-size-fits-all response. Some may develop post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), while others may experience symptoms like depression or substance abuse. It's crucial not to compare one person's response with another's since everyone processes their experiences differently.

Understanding how trauma affects us empowers us to take control of our healing journey. By acknowledging its impact on both our minds and bodies, we pave the way for finding effective treatment strategies that address these complex wounds at their core.

The Importance of Seeking Help: Why Therapy is Necessary for Healing

Seeking help is a crucial step towards healing from trauma. When we experience traumatic events, our minds and bodies can become overwhelmed with intense emotions and memories that seem impossible to process on our own. This is where therapy comes in.

Therapy provides a safe and supportive space for individuals to explore their experiences, emotions, and reactions related to trauma. A trained therapist can help us make sense of what has happened and guide us through the healing process. They offer empathy, validation, and understanding without judgment.

One of the key benefits of therapy is that it allows us to gain new insights into ourselves and our patterns of thinking or behavior that may be holding us back from fully recovering from trauma. Through various therapeutic techniques such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), eye movement des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R), or somatic experiencing, therapists can help clients reframe negative beliefs, manage distressing symptoms, and develop healthy coping strategies.

Furthermore, therapy also offers a sense of community during the healing journey. It connects individuals with others who have gone through similar experiences through support groups or group therapy sessions. This shared connection fosters feelings of belongingness while reducing feelings of isolation often associated with trauma.

It's important to remember that seeking therapy does not mean weakness; rather it shows strength in acknowledging that we need assistance in navigating our way towards recovery. Therapy provides the tools necessary for rebuilding our lives after trauma by empowering us with resilience skills needed to move forward.

In conclusion, seeking help through therapy is necessary for healing from trauma. It offers a safe and supportive space, new insights, healthy coping strategies, and a sense of community.
